Summary

This study will evaluate the local control rate as well as acute and late toxicity rates of stereotactic body radiotherapy (SBRT) for the treatment of organ confined prostate cancer.

Interventions

RADIATION

stereotactic body radiotherapy

Patients will receive 30 - 40 Gy in 4 - 5 fractions. For high risk patients who also receive external beam radiotherapy, the SBRT will be given as 19 - 21 Gy in 2 - 3 fractions.
